Lady Texans Tie School Record in Win Over Midland
LEVELLAND – The No. 1 ranked South Plains College Lady Texans tied a school record thanks to an 83-58 win over Midland College Saturday at the Texan Dome.
The Lady Texans won their 25th straight game to tie the school record for consecutive wins set by the 2001-02 team. This year's Lady Texans will have a chance to break the record Monday when they host Western Texas College at 5:50 for Pack the Dome Night.
Against Midland, SPC (25-0 overall, 9-0 conference) raced out to an 8-0 lead thanks to two field goals each by Mariame Djouara and Ashlee Roberson. The Lady Texans quickly increased their lead to 16 (23-7) as Dominic Seals, Alana Rumph, Ashely Malone and A.J. Adams all scored points. South Plains led by as many as 19 in the first half and had a 42-25 lead at halftime.
The lead grew to 32 in the second half as SPC scored the first 15 points of the half. Midland (17-8, 6-3) didn't score their first point of the second half until the 14:41 mark.
Seals led SPC with 19 points, while Roberson added 18, Rumph scored 12, Ashley Frazier had 11 points and 10 assists, and Djouara scored 10. Also for South Plains, Brittany Blackmon added 6 points, Adams had 4, Krystal Davis scored 2 and Malone added 1.
For Midland, Sylwia Zabielewicz led the way with 10 points.
